(Credit: Alasdair Muir) Glyndebourne has unveiled the next set of operas that will stream as part of its online “Open House Series.” The company revealed that it will be streaming a production of Verdi’s “Falstaff” as directed by Richard Jones. (Credit: Jiyang Chen / Marco Borggreve) The Semperoper Dresden has announced its 2020-21 season featuring seven new operatic productions and a number of revivals. The Hamburg State Opera has announced its 2019-20 season featuring six new productions and a number of revivals. There is also a mix of contemporary repertoire with classic and repertory staples. The Atlanta Opera has announced its 2019-20 season.
